Book Before Your Project Starts
One of the best times to arrange waste collection is before work begins. Waiting until rubbish has already built up can create unnecessary pressure and reduce valuable working space.
Materials, broken items, packaging, and unwanted debris can quickly become difficult to manage without a clear disposal plan in place. Booking early gives you time to choose the best position for the skip, and when you hire a skip in advance, it can help avoid disruption on driveways, shared access areas, or commercial premises.
Early planning can improve efficiency throughout the project. Tradespeople and contractors can remove waste as they go, keeping walkways safer and work areas more organised. For home renovations, refits, and landscaping projects, having waste facilities ready from day one often makes the entire job feel smoother, cleaner, and easier to control.

Match the Skip to the Stage of the Project
Different stages of a project create different amounts and types of waste. Early demolition may produce heavy rubble, while later work often involves packaging, timber offcuts, and mixed materials. Planning delivery at the right stage helps keep the site organised and ensures waste is removed when it starts to build, rather than too early or too late.
Choosing the right skip sizes is also important. Smaller options may suit minor clearances or limited spaces, while larger projects often need greater capacity. Commercial sites can also benefit from selecting the most suitable option for each stage of the work.

Avoid Delays with Smart Scheduling
Poor timing can slow progress. If waste builds up before a container arrives, work areas can become harder to access. If collection happens too soon, you may be left without enough capacity for the remaining stages of the job. A simple schedule can prevent both problems.
Think about how long your project is likely to last. Short clearances may only need a brief hire period, while larger refurbishments may require longer use or staged collections. Estimating your timeline helps everything run more smoothly.
It is also worth considering access times. Residential streets, shared car parks, and busy commercial locations may work better with deliveries planned around quieter hours. Good coordination can reduce disruption for neighbours, staff, visitors, or tenants.
